The seasonal rhythm of Sydney rubbish patterns is something that professional operators observe carefully due to the fact that it shapes the need for their services throughout the year. The warmer months bring a rise in garden cleanouts as residents take on thick lawns and replace outdoor furnishings. The period around school holidays sees families taking on long-neglected spaces and storage areas. The end of the monetary period drives a wave of industrial workplace cleanouts and devices disposals. Rental shifts cluster around lease expiration durations and create considerable volumes of Sydney rubbish as residential or commercial properties are vacated and gotten ready for incoming occupants. Understanding these rhythms allows professional rubbish services to scale their operations properly, guaranteeing that when demand peaks, the action remains prompt and the standard of service doesn't slip under the pressure of a hectic duration.

What occurs to Sydney rubbish after it is gathered is a concern that more property owners and company operators are asking with authentic interest and ecological intent. The response depends completely on who collects it and how seriously they take their obligation to the environment. A professional operator with a robust sorting process will divert a significant proportion of what they collect far from landfill, channelling metals, timber, cardboard, and certain plastics to recycling centers that can process them into new materials. Furnishings and household products that maintain usable worth are rerouted to charitable organisations throughout the higher Sydney area instead of being dealt with as waste merely since the original owner no longer wants them. This approach to Sydney rubbish management is not idealistic-- it is operationally useful and progressively mandated by the regulative environment that governs waste disposal throughout NSW.
